Discussion Topic: OU and KSU day one
Ethan Moore added to this discussion on March 19, 2010

Kent -

Mitcheff and Kilgore both advance to the quarters as expected. Mitcheff has returning national champ Gomez and Kilgore has Max Askren. Mitcheff is under valued on the national stage and for me a win here would only be a minor upset. Gomez has lost twice to Dennis from Iowa this season. Kilgore is the favorite against Askren and just needs to concentrate on staying in good position.

Ross Tice went 1-1 and wrestled well. He has Colt this morning.

Keith Witt went 0-2. Great experience getting there as a freshman.

Barlow went 1-1. He lost to the returning national champ in OT then won his first consolation match in OT. He has Klimek from CS Fullterton this morning, who I know nothing about.

OU:

Lindsey wrestled very well, majoring Melde and then beating 3 seed Thorn 7-3. He has Marion from Iowa in the quarters. He will have to wrestle well to win.

Morton went 1-1. He has 11 seed Des Green today, who I believe beat him 3-2 at the MAC finals.

Ison went 1-1. He won his first round match and then lost to the 1 seed Lewnes.He has Jeff James from Oklahoma today. (is it just me, or is Oklahoma winning a lot of matches with kids I've never heard of?)

Purdue also went 1-1. He lost to Spellman, who had defeated earlier in the season, in rd 1. He has McCroskey from TN CHAT this morning, who beat Miller. If he wins that he could have Bradshaw from Edinboro who he split with during the regular season. Nick has a chance to make some noise in the consis.

Schuth went 0-2. I was shocked by this. He was headlocked and pinned quickly in the consis.

All said, I think both teams should be pleased with how they wrestled. Each have four wrestlers alive going into Day 2.
